We are huge fans of Parker Guitars here at Capital Guitars. We have purchased and sold dozens of these very cool and unique guitars over the years. With their unique design elements, high tech materials and exotic electronics, there is really no other instrument quite like a Parker guitar. Unfortunately, Parkers are no longer being manufactured, so it appears that those already in circulation are all there will be.

Offered is this fabulous Tobacco Sunburst Parker Dragonfly (later changed to Maxx Fly) DF824 built in 2012. This is an early example of this model that was custom-ordered with upgraded cosmetics including gold hardware. This is a premium set neck model, in this case with an Alder body and a Basswood neck with carbon fiber reinforcement and fingerboard. This design results in a guitar of very light weight (5.4 pounds for this guitar) with high durability and incredible resonance. With it's HSS pickup layout along with coil splitting and the built-in piezo system, your tone options are almost limitless. The fabulous Ken Parker tremolo system on this guitar is legendary in it's own right.
